LLMs.txt
EMQX Cloud documentation provides llms.txt files, which are structured documentation indexes designed for large language models (LLMs). These files help AI tools and agents quickly discover and reference EMQX Cloud documentation content, so you get more accurate and relevant results when building agents or using AI coding assistants.
What Is llms.txt?
llms.txt is a plain-text file placed at a standard URL path that lists the key documentation pages for a product. It follows the llms.txt specification, which is an open standard for making documentation AI-friendly.
When an AI tool supports llms.txt, you can point it at this file to give it structured, up-to-date access to EMQX Cloud documentation without needing to paste content manually.
TIP
The llms.txt file is automatically generated at each documentation build, so it always reflects the latest documentation structure and content.

Access Documentation as Markdown
Any EMQX Cloud documentation page can be retrieved as raw Markdown by replacing .html with .md in the URL. This is useful for feeding specific pages directly into an AI tool or script:
# HTML page
https://docs.emqx.com/en/cloud/latest/deployments/auth_overview.html
# Same page as Markdown
https://docs.emqx.com/en/cloud/latest/deployments/auth_overview.md
